Thomes to showcase Baltic birch plywood at WMS 2022

MISSISSAUGA, Ontario – Thomes Canada Ltd., which lays claim to being the largest distributor of Baltic birch plywood in North America, will exhibit its products and value-added services at the 2022 Woodworking Machinery & Supply Conference & Expo.

Baltic birch is made entirely from birch plies with no softwood or filler plies in the center. The plies tend to be thinner allowing for more plies for a given thickness and enhanced stiffness and stability. 

Thomes Baltic birch plywoodThomes says additional advantages of Baltic birch plywood include:

  • Screw holding;
  • Cleaner joinery;
  • Improved strength;
  • Attractive appearance; and
  • Thicker face veneer well suited for laser cutting and engraving.

With warehouses in Quebec and Ontario, Thomes inventories interior and exterior grade plywood in thicknesses ranging from 1/8 inch to 1-3/16 inch. In addition to various sizes of plywood panels, Thomes carries aircraft birch plywood, film face plywood, edge glued panels, drawer sides, curved parts and curved parts machined on a 3-axis or 5-axis router.

Thomes has FSC certification. The company says all of its products are CARB 2 and TSCA Title 6 compliant.

About the Wood Machinery & Supply Conference & Expo (WMS)
WMS is world-renowned as Canada’s preeminent industrial woodworking event. For more than four decades, WMS has connected Canada’s woodworking professionals with the world’s most prominent machinery manufacturers and suppliers. WMS 2019 attracted attendees from nine Canadian provinces and two territories.
